1 In those days, Hezekiah was sick unto death. And the prophet Isaiah, the son of Amoz, came and said to him: “Thus says the Lord God: Instruct your house, for you will die, and not live.”
I de Dage blev Ezekias dødssyg; og Esajas, Amoz's Søn, Profeten, kom til ham og sagde til ham: Saa sagde Herren: Beskik dit Hus, thi du skal dø og ikke leve.
2 And he turned his face to the wall, and he prayed to the Lord, saying:
Og han vendte sit Ansigt omkring til Væggen og bad til Herren og sagde:
3 “I beg you, O Lord, I beseech you, remember how I have walked before you in truth, and with a perfect heart, and how I have done what is pleasing before you.” And then Hezekiah wept with a great weeping.
Ak, Herre! kom dog i Hu, at jeg har trolig og med et retskaffent Hjerte vandret for dit Ansigt og gjort det, som er godt for dine Øjne; og Ezekias græd bitterligt.
4 And before Isaiah departed from the middle part of the atrium, the word of the Lord came to him, saying:
Og det skete, der Esajas endnu ikke var gaaet ud af den mellemste Forgaard, da skete Herrens Ord til ham, sigende:
5 “Return and tell Hezekiah, the leader of my people: Thus says the Lord, the God of your father David: I have heard your prayer, and I have seen your tears. And behold, I have healed you. On the third day, you shall ascend to the temple of the Lord.
Vend tilbage og sig til Ezekias, mit Folks Fyrste: Saa sagde Herren, Davids, din Faders, Gud: Jeg har hørt din Bøn, jeg har set din Graad; se, jeg læger dig; paa den tredje Dag skal du gaa op til Herrens Hus.
6 And I will add fifteen years to your days. Then too, I will free you and this city from the hand of the king of the Assyrians. And I will protect this city for my own sake, and for the sake of my servant David.”
Og jeg vil lægge til dine Dage femten Aar og fri dig og denne Stad fra Kongen af Assyriens Haand og beskærme denne Stad for min Skyld og for Davids, min Tjeners, Skyld.
7 And Isaiah said, “Bring me a mass of figs.” And when they had brought it, and they had placed it on his sore, he was healed.
Og Esajas sagde: Henter en Figenkage; og de hentede den og lagde den paa Bylden, og han blev i Live.
8 But Hezekiah had said to Isaiah, “What will be the sign that the Lord will heal me, and that I will ascend to the temple of the Lord on the third day?”
Og Ezekias sagde til Esajas: Hvilket er Tegnet paa, at Herren vil læge mig, og at jeg skal gaa op paa den tredje Dag i Herrens Hus?
9 And Isaiah said to him: “This will be the sign from the Lord, that the Lord will do the word that he has spoken: Do you wish that the shadow may ascend ten lines, or that it may turn back for the same number of degrees?”
Og Esajas sagde: Du skal have dette Tegn af Herren paa, at Herren skal gøre denne Gerning, som han har sagt: Skal Skyggen gaa ti Streger frem eller gaa ti Streger tilbage?
10 And Hezekiah said: “It is easy for the shadow to increase for ten lines. And so I do not wish that this be done. Instead, let it turn back for ten degrees.”
Og Ezekias sagde: Det er let, at Skyggen bøjer ti Streger fremad, men ikke at Skyggen gaar ti Streger tilbage.
11 And so the prophet Isaiah called upon the Lord. And he led back the shadow, along the lines by which it had already descended on the sundial of Ahaz, in reverse for ten degrees.
Og Esajas, Profeten, raabte til Herren, og han lod Skyggen paa Timestregerne gaa de ti Streger igen tilbage, som den var gaaet fremad paa Akas's Solviser.
12 At that time, Merodach-baladan, the son of Baladan, the king of the Babylonians, sent letters and gifts to Hezekiah. For he had heard that Hezekiah had been ill.
Paa den samme Tid sendte Berodak Baladan, Baladans Søn, Kongen af Babel, Breve og Skænk til Ezekias; thi han havde hørt, at Ezekias havde været syg.
13 Now Hezekiah rejoiced at their arrival, and so he revealed to them the house of aromatic spices, and the gold and silver, and the various pigments and ointments, and the house of his vessels, and all that he was able to have in his treasuries. There was nothing in his house, nor in all his dominions, that Hezekiah did not show to them.
Og Ezekias hørte paa dem og viste dem hele Huset med sine dyrebare Sager, Sølvet og Guldet og de vellugtende Urter og den bedste Olie og hele sit Vaabenhus og alt det, som fandtes i hans Skatkamre; der var ingen Ting, som Ezekias ej viste dem i sit Hus og i sit hele Rige.
14 Then the prophet Isaiah came to king Hezekiah, and said to him: “What did these men say? And from where did they come to you?” And Hezekiah said to him, “They came to me from Babylon, from a far away land.”
Da kom Esajas, Profeten, til Kong Ezekias og sagde til ham: Hvad have disse Mænd sagt, og hvorfra ere de komne til dig? Og Ezekias sagde, De ere komne fra et Land langt borte, fra Babel.
15 And he responded, “What did they see in your house?” And Hezekiah said: “They saw all things whatsoever that are in my house. There is nothing in my treasuries that I did not show to them.”
Og han sagde: Hvad have de set i dit Hus? Og Ezekias sagde: De have set alt det, som er i mit Hus; der var ingen Ting, som jeg ej viste dem i mine Skatkamre.
16 And so Isaiah said to Hezekiah: “Listen to the word of the Lord.
Da sagde Esajas til Ezekias: Hør Herrens Ord:
17 Behold, the days are coming when all that is in your house, and all that your fathers have stored up even to this day, will be carried away to Babylon. Nothing at all shall remain, says the Lord.
Se, de Dage komme, da alt det, som er i dit Hus, og hvad dine Fædre have samlet til Liggendefæ indtil denne Dag, skal føres til Babel; der skal ingen Ting blive tilovers, siger Herren.
18 Then too, they will take from your sons, who will go forth from you, whom you will conceive. And they will be eunuchs in the palace of the king of Babylon.”
Og af dine Sønner, som nedstamme fra dig, som du skal avle, skulle de tage nogle ud, og de skulle være Kammertjenere i Kongen af Babels Palads.
19 Hezekiah said to Isaiah: “The word of the Lord, which you have spoken, is good. Let peace and truth be in my days.”
Men Ezekias sagde til Esajas: Det. Herrens Ord, som du har talt, er godt; og han sagde: Mon det ikke er godt, naar der bliver Fred og Trofasthed i mine Dage?
20 Now the rest of the words of Hezekiah, and all his strength, and how he made a pool, and an aqueduct, and how he brought waters into the city, have these not been written in the book of the words of the days of the kings of Judah?
Men det øvrige af Ezekias's Handeler og al hans Vælde og det, han gjorde, Dammen og Vandledningen, hvorved han førte Vandet ind i Staden: Ere de Ting ikke skrevne i Judas Kongers Krønikers Bog?
21 And Hezekiah slept with his fathers. And Manasseh, his son, reigned in his place.
Og Ezekias laa med sine Fædre, og Manasse, hans Søn, blev Konge i hans Sted.
